Learn more about New Paltz
Centuries-old stone houses line Huguenot Street, where history feels close enough to touch. The 'Gunks' offer world-class rock climbing with views that make even seasoned climbers pause mid-ascent. Mohonk Preserve's trails wind through forests before revealing Catskill Mountain panoramas worth every uphill step. After hiking, browse the eclectic art at DM Weil Gallery or discover local photography at G. Steve Jordan Gallery. College students from SUNY New Paltz give the town's cafés an energetic buzz. For a perfect day trip, explore the nearby waterfalls and carriage roads of Minnewaska State Park. The village's small-town character remains intact despite being a favorite escape for city dwellers seeking weekend respite from concrete and chaos.
